news 2026/4/29 4:50:30

终极解决方案:沉浸式翻译配置异常5大场景深度修复

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
终极解决方案:沉浸式翻译配置异常5大场景深度修复

终极解决方案:沉浸式翻译配置异常5大场景深度修复

【免费下载链接】immersive-translate沉浸式双语网页翻译扩展 , 支持输入框翻译, 鼠标悬停翻译, PDF, Epub, 字幕文件, TXT 文件翻译 - Immersive Dual Web Page Translation Extension项目地址: https://gitcode.com/GitHub_Trending/im/immersive-translate

沉浸式翻译作为一款强大的双语网页翻译工具,在日常使用中偶尔会遇到配置异常导致功能失效的问题。本文针对5类常见配置故障,提供从基础排查到深度修复的完整解决方案,帮助用户快速恢复翻译体验。

🔧 配置故障诊断框架

沉浸式翻译的配置系统涉及多个核心组件,任一环节异常都可能影响整体功能。通过系统化的诊断流程,可以快速定位问题根源:

配置加载 → options.js权限验证 样式注入 → CSS文件完整性检查 API连接 → 服务密钥配置状态

常见配置故障及解决方案

1. 翻译界面样式错乱显示异常

典型症状:翻译后的文本格式混乱,字体大小不一,排版错位

排查与修复步骤

  1. 检查CSS样式文件完整性

    • 验证docs/styles/目录下所有CSS文件是否存在
    • 重点关注common.cssinject.css的核心样式定义
  2. 清除浏览器缓存强制刷新

    • 打开开发者工具(F12)
    • 右键点击刷新按钮选择"清空缓存并硬性重新加载"
  3. 重新加载扩展样式

    • 禁用后重新启用扩展
    • 或重启浏览器进程

2. 选项页面无法正常加载

故障表现:点击扩展选项时页面空白或显示错误信息

深度修复方案

  • 验证HTML结构完整性

    • 检查docs/options/index.html文件是否完整
    • 确认所有JavaScript和CSS引用路径正确
  • 检查权限配置状态

    • 确保扩展拥有访问选项页面的必要权限
    • 在扩展管理页面确认所有权限开关处于开启状态

3. 翻译服务API连接失败

错误特征:翻译请求超时,页面显示"翻译服务不可用"

解决流程

  1. API密钥状态验证

    • 打开选项页面检查翻译服务配置
    • 确认API密钥有效且未过期
  2. 网络连接诊断

    • 测试网络连通性
    • 检查防火墙或代理设置是否阻止翻译请求

4. 内容脚本注入失败

问题现象:网页无翻译按钮,右键菜单缺失翻译选项

排查要点

  • 脚本权限检查

    • 确认扩展在当前网站拥有注入权限
    • 检查网站是否在排除列表中
  • 浏览器兼容性验证

    • 确认浏览器版本支持扩展功能
    • 检查其他扩展是否存在冲突

📊 高级配置调试技巧

配置备份与恢复策略

为防止配置丢失,建议定期备份扩展设置:

  1. 导出当前配置

    • 通过选项页面的导出功能保存配置
    • 或手动记录关键设置参数
  2. 故障恢复流程

    • 重置扩展配置到默认状态
    • 逐步恢复个性化设置
    • 验证每个功能模块正常工作

性能优化配置建议

  • 合理设置翻译延迟:避免频繁请求导致服务限制
  • 优化缓存策略:平衡翻译速度与内存使用
  • 选择性启用功能:根据实际需求开启特定翻译模式

🛡️ 预防性维护指南

  1. 定期检查扩展更新

    • 关注扩展商店的版本更新通知
    • 及时安装稳定性修复版本
  2. 配置变更记录

    • 记录重要配置修改
    • 便于故障回溯分析
  3. 环境兼容性测试

    • 在新浏览器版本发布后测试功能
    • 提前发现潜在兼容性问题

本文基于沉浸式翻译项目的配置系统架构分析整理,所有解决方案均经过实际环境验证。通过系统化的故障排查流程,用户可以快速诊断并修复大多数配置相关问题,确保翻译功能的稳定运行。

如果遇到本文未覆盖的特殊故障,建议查看项目文档获取更详细的技术支持信息。

【免费下载链接】immersive-translate沉浸式双语网页翻译扩展 , 支持输入框翻译, 鼠标悬停翻译, PDF, Epub, 字幕文件, TXT 文件翻译 - Immersive Dual Web Page Translation Extension项目地址: https://gitcode.com/GitHub_Trending/im/immersive-translate

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/25 19:15:35

Umami主题定制深度指南:从界面诊断到个性化解决方案

Umami主题定制深度指南:从界面诊断到个性化解决方案 【免费下载链接】umami Umami is a simple, fast, privacy-focused alternative to Google Analytics. 项目地址: https://gitcode.com/GitHub_Trending/um/umami 您是否对Umami数据看板的默认界面感到审美…

作者头像 李华
网站建设 2026/4/23 0:19:41

终极指南:快速上手 react-diff-view 代码差异展示神器

终极指南:快速上手 react-diff-view 代码差异展示神器 【免费下载链接】react-diff-view A git diff component 项目地址: https://gitcode.com/gh_mirrors/re/react-diff-view 你是否曾经在代码审查时,面对密密麻麻的diff文本感到头晕眼花&#…

作者头像 李华
网站建设 2026/4/28 15:38:58

WeKnora终极性能优化指南:5大技巧让文档检索速度提升300%

WeKnora终极性能优化指南:5大技巧让文档检索速度提升300% 【免费下载链接】WeKnora LLM-powered framework for deep document understanding, semantic retrieval, and context-aware answers using RAG paradigm. 项目地址: https://gitcode.com/GitHub_Trendin…

作者头像 李华
网站建设 2026/4/28 21:07:01

18、命令行选项与类型化变量详解

命令行选项与类型化变量详解 1. 命令行选项处理的基础问题与 shift 命令 在处理命令行选项时,我们可能会尝试编写如下代码: if [ $1 = -o ]; then# 处理 -o 选项的代码1=$22=$3 fi # 正常处理 $1 和 $2...但这段代码存在几个问题: - 像 1=$2 这样的赋值是非法的,因…

作者头像 李华
网站建设 2026/4/28 21:10:00

终极指南:如何用GitHub Actions构建高效的自动化发布流水线

终极指南:如何用GitHub Actions构建高效的自动化发布流水线 【免费下载链接】BMAD-METHOD Breakthrough Method for Agile Ai Driven Development 项目地址: https://gitcode.com/gh_mirrors/bm/BMAD-METHOD 在当今快节奏的软件开发环境中,版本发…

作者头像 李华